Repairing cement board
Installed cement board (hardibacker) for a tube surround. I cut the whole for the valve a little to big. I mounted a piece of cement board on the back side. My question is what material can I use to fill I. The cement board ? Mastic/cement? Or should I replace the cement board? Thanks

I would probably cut a square out of the Hardie back to the centerline of the adjoining studs. That way your repair piece can be securely screwed to the studs. Much the same way you'd do a sheetrock repair. Then if you want you can skim over the joints with thinset to help seal and smooth them.
